The Federal government has assigned various identifying codes to each community, county and state. At one time or another, the US Census Bureau has used one (or more) of the following identifiers when referring to either Cross County or the community of Smith Chapel:

  • The GNIS Codes ...
    • The current system of identification is called the Geographic Names Information System (GNIS). The following GNIS codes relate to Smith Chapel:
    • GNIS ID for Smith Chapel: 61666
    • GNIS ID for Cross County: 66848
    • GNIS ID for State of Arkansas: 68085
  • Misc. Census Codes ...
    • Smith Chapel is located in Census Region #3 (the South Region) and Division #7 (the West South-Central Division).
